My son was born full term and considered low birth weight. Our pediatrician informed us that he was born with severe hypospias along with chordee and a small penis. We went to a pediatric urologist who further reffered us to a pediatric endocronologist. We began hormone treatments when he was seven weeks old and we have seen some improvement in size so far. We were told the effects of the treatments would be permanant. Does anyone know what causes this? The low birth weught along with the hypospadias? Let me know.
My son was also born with IUGR - born at 32 weeks at only 2lbs and has hypospadias but it is not mild - it is probably a stage 3. I am also concerned about the size of his penis, but our appointment with a pediatric urologist isn't until the end of April. Have you found out any information on the micropenis? I was told by a urologist that saw him in the NICU that he has chordee because his urethra is so short, and that during the surgery to correct the hypospadias they cut something that relives the curvature thereby elongating the penis.
